Posting Photos From Flickr
In light of the recent PhotoBucket disaster regarding third party hosting, I went with Flickr. Flickr allows third party hosting, however, they ask that the correct link be used to link the photo back to Flickr. This is stated in their Guidelines and doesn’t seem too much to ask:

Link back to Flickr when you post your Flickr content elsewhere. Flickr makes it possible to post content hosted on Flickr to other web sites. Pages on other web sites that display content hosted on flickr.com must provide a link from each photo or video back to its page on Flickr. This provides a way to get more information about the content and the photographer.

Although new to Flickr, I think I have figured out the process and prepared the following slide for anyone that wishes to follow.
